2018 F1 driver line-up so far

Mercedes Lewis Hamilton (Confirmed) Valtteri Bottas (Confirmed) Red Bull TAG-Heuer/Renault Daniel Ricciardo (Confirmed) Max Verstappen (Confirmed) Ferrari Sebastian Vettel (Confirmed) Kimi Raikkonen (Confirmed) Force India-Mercedes Sergio Perez (Confirmed) Esteban Ocon (Confirmed) Williams-Mercedes TBC TBC (Felipe Massa, Lance Stroll, Robert Kubica, Paul di Resta, Jolyon Palmer all linked) McLaren-Renault TBC (Likely to be Fernando Alonso) Stoffel Vandoorne (Confirmed) Toro Rosso-Honda TBC (Likely to be Daniil Kvyat) TBC (Likely to be Pierre Gasly) Haas-Ferrari Romain Grosjean (Confirmed) Kevin Magnussen (Confirmed) Renault Nico Hulkenberg (Confirmed) Carlos Sainz Jr (Confirmed)...
